The tendency of Xtrackers Etf price to converge on an average value over time is a known aspect in finance that investors have used since the beginning of the stock market for forecasting. However, many studies suggest that some traded equity instruments are consistently mispriced before traders' demand and supply correct the spread. One possible conclusion to this anomaly is that these stocks have additional risk, for which investors demand compensation in the form of extra returns.

The aim is for the investment to reflect the performance of the MSCI Total Return Net Japan Index which is designed to reflect the performance of the listed shares of certain companies from Japan. X MSCI is traded on Switzerland Exchange in Switzerland.
